Abstract

Background: Pasture-borne parasites like Ostertagia ostertagi have a negative effect on dairy cow health and productivity. The aim of the present study was to assess potential breed-dependent associations of O. ostertagi seropositivity with dairy cow production traits, i.e. milk yield, milk fat and milk protein.

Methods: We describe these associations in German Holstein (GH) cows, a specialised dairy breed, compared with a dual-purpose breed, i.e. German Simmental (SIM). Data from 560 farms across Germany housing 93,030 dairy cows were included. Of the 560 farms, 383 farms housed GH cows and 177 housed SIM. Potential breed-dependent associations of O. ostertagi seropositivity with production characteristics were explored via a two-way interaction term using quantile regression. Pasture access, farming type (organic vs. conventional), herd size (number of cows) and study year were included as confounders. The relationship of O. ostertagi seropositivity with production traits based on breed was further examined via estimated marginal means.

Results: Ostertagia ostertagi bulk tank milk (BTM) seropositivity was associated with lower median milk yield, milk fat and milk protein on GH farms, whereas no differences could be detected between seropositive and seronegative SIM farms. The difference in the production parameters per cow and year at GH farms associated with O. ostertagi seropositivity were 631.6 kg milk yield (P < 0.001), 20.0 kg milk fat (P < 0.001) and 17.0 kg milk protein (P = 0.01).

Conclusions: This study indicated differential associations of O. ostertagi seropositivity and production level of cows depending on breed. Our results suggest that seropositivity is associated with lower milk yield, milk fat and milk protein in high-performance dairy breeds, whereas no such association may be present in dual-purpose breeds.

期刊介绍: Parasites & Vectors is an open access, peer-reviewed online journal dealing with the biology of parasites, parasitic diseases, intermediate hosts, vectors and vector-borne pathogens. Manuscripts published in this journal will be available to all worldwide, with no barriers to access, immediately following acceptance. However, authors retain the copyright of their material and may use it, or distribute it, as they wish. Manuscripts on all aspects of the basic and applied biology of parasites, intermediate hosts, vectors and vector-borne pathogens will be considered. In addition to the traditional and well-established areas of science in these fields, we also aim to provide a vehicle for publication of the rapidly developing resources and technology in parasite, intermediate host and vector genomics and their impacts on biological research. We are able to publish large datasets and extensive results, frequently associated with genomic and post-genomic technologies, which are not readily accommodated in traditional journals. Manuscripts addressing broader issues, for example economics, social sciences and global climate change in relation to parasites, vectors and disease control, are also welcomed.
